FFLORwear is a London based floral and spatial design studio working at the intersection of flowers and art. We create design led installations and arrangements for weddings, events, and exhibitions across London and Surrey.

Rooted in the idea of living closely with flowers, FFLORwear moves beyond decoration. Derived from “flor”, the Latin for flower, and “wear”, the name reflects a way of experiencing flowers as something worn, felt, and lived with, like a second skin or atmosphere. Flowers become a medium for expression, shaping mood, presence, and identity within a space.

Founded by Claudia, the practice is informed by a background in costume design, visual arts, and art therapy. Claudia studied at Central Saint Martins, London College of Fashion, and the University of East London. This multidisciplinary foundation brings a sculptural and intuitive approach to floristry, where each piece is considered as a composition, balancing form, material, and movement.

We work with flowers as both organic material and artistic language. Natural elements are often paired with contrasting textures such as metal, mesh, and reflective surfaces, creating tension between softness and structure, fragility and permanence. The result is work that feels expressive yet restrained, romantic yet quietly architectural.

Each project is entirely bespoke. Our designs respond not only to the brief, but to the architecture of the space, the rhythm of the season, and the people at its centre. Whether a table arrangement or a large scale installation, the intention remains the same, to create something that feels considered, immersive, and alive.

At its core, FFLORwear is about presence, transforming flowers from something we simply look at into something we experience, inhabit, and remember.
